What is the session about?

While rebates can incentivize retrofits in the short term, they don’t create long-lasting engagement or momentum. There are key moments—mortgage renewals and property sales—where building owners are highly motivated to improve property value or reduce future operating costs. These moments offer a 50x opportunity to start conversations about low-carbon transitions, something traditional rebate models are missing.

Prosumers” (informed and proactive consumers) can lead the charge in driving energy retrofits by initiating projects and serving as influencers in their networks. These individuals can be pivotal during key moments like mortgage renewals and time of sale—times when both financial and environmental motivations align.

About Winston

Winston Morton is the Chief Executive Officer at Climative, an experienced engineer, and technology industry leader. He brings deep knowledge of energy analysis and building science and has worked with various utilities and municipalities across Canada on energy retrofit projects, and in developing policy around decarbonization projects with Government and industry leaders. He is skilled in data acquisition and database development and was instrumental in developing Climative’s automated carbon model. He has a background in security and management of sensitive data. Winston also sits on a number of standards committees including the New England Clean Energy Council (NECEC) Policy Committee.
